GitHub Pages是一个为GitHub用户提供的静态网页托管服务,允许用户直接从GitHub仓库发布网页内容。使用GitHub Pages,您可以轻松地展示个人项目、文档、作品集等。本文将详细介绍如何创建和使用GitHub Pages地址,以及相关的注意事项和常见问题解答。
1. GitHub Pages简介
GitHub Pages提供了一个简单的方式,帮助用户将其项目或个人网站在线托管。它支持静态网站的托管,这意味着您可以使用HTML、CSS和JavaScript构建网页。GitHub Pages可以帮助开发者、设计师、博主等展示他们的作品。
1.1 GitHub Pages的优点
- 免费使用:使用GitHub Pages,您无需支付额外费用。
- 易于管理:直接与GitHub仓库集成,管理文件和更新非常方便。
- 自定义域名:您可以为您的GitHub Pages设置自定义域名。
- 版本控制:所有的变更都会被Git记录,方便您进行版本管理。
2. 创建GitHub Pages地址的步骤
要创建您的GitHub Pages地址,您可以按照以下步骤操作:
2.1 创建一个GitHub账户
如果您还没有GitHub账户,首先需要注册一个。
2.2 创建一个新的GitHub仓库
- 登录到您的GitHub账户。
- 点击右上角的“+”号,选择“New repository”。
- 输入仓库名称,选择公开或私有(公开会让您的GitHub Pages可被所有人访问)。
- 确保勾选“Initialize this repository with a README”。
- 点击“Create repository”。
2.3 配置GitHub Pages
- 进入刚刚创建的仓库。
- 点击“Settings”选项。
- 在“Pages”部分,选择您的主分支(例如main或master)作为发布源。
- 保存设置后,您将看到您的GitHub Pages地址,格式为
https://<username>.github.io/<repository>
。
2.4 添加网页内容
- 您可以在仓库中创建HTML文件,例如
index.html
,并将其提交到GitHub。 - 如果您使用Markdown文件(.md),GitHub也会自动将其转换为HTML格式。
2.5 访问您的GitHub Pages
完成上述步骤后,您可以在浏览器中输入您的GitHub Pages地址访问您的网页。
3. 使用自定义域名
如果您希望使用自己的域名,可以按照以下步骤进行设置:
- 在您的域名提供商处创建CNAME记录,指向您的GitHub Pages地址。
- 在您的GitHub仓库中,创建一个名为CNAME的文件,并在其中写入您的自定义域名。
- 保存更改,几分钟后您就可以使用自定义域名访问您的GitHub Pages。
4. 常见问题解答(FAQ)
4.1 GitHub Pages是免费的?
是的,GitHub Pages为所有用户提供免费的托管服务。您可以随时创建和发布自己的网页,而无需支付费用。
4.2 如何更新我的GitHub Pages?
要更新您的GitHub Pages,只需在您的仓库中修改相关文件,然后将更改提交到GitHub。几分钟后,您就可以在网页上看到最新的内容。
4.3 GitHub Pages支持哪些文件类型?
GitHub Pages主要支持HTML、CSS和JavaScript文件。此外,Markdown文件也被支持,您可以使用它们来快速创建网页内容。
4.4 可以使用JavaScript框架吗?
是的,您可以使用JavaScript框架(如React、Vue等)来构建您的GitHub Pages网站。但请注意,您需要生成静态文件并将其推送到仓库中。
4.5 如果我的网页没有立即更新怎么办?
有时候,更新可能会出现延迟。您可以尝试清除浏览器缓存或使用不同的浏览器访问您的网页。
5. 总结
通过以上步骤,您可以轻松创建和管理自己的GitHub Pages地址。GitHub Pages是展示项目和个人作品的绝佳工具,您可以利用它的特性,创造出美观且功能强大的静态网站。如果您在创建过程中遇到任何问题,请参考GitHub官方文档或本篇文章中的常见问题解答部分。